EXCELLENT HUNTING RANCH. 396 acres of gently rolling terrain. Ranch is mostly wooded consisting of liveoak, post oak and mesquite. Lots of hardwoods. Variety of wildflowers and native grasses with blue stem, kleingrass, grama and others. It is located right outside of Moran just south of Albany and Breckenridge. It's in an area well noted for it's Boone & Crocket bucks. This ranch also has an abundance of turkey as well as dove, quail and hogs. There are 7 earthen ponds stocked with bass, catfish and bream. Seasonal Jack branch creek also runs thru a portion of the ranch.
The ranch has 2 sets of custom cattle pens and a barn. Fences and gates on the ranch are in excellent condition and the ranch is also cross fenced in various places. Improvements include a 30' x 40' shop, large 33' x 60' x 20'high covered hay barn, 22' x 36' x 11'high RV cover, sealed grain bend w/conc. floor, grain storage w/hopper, and a chicken run.
There is a beautiful 3BR, 3Bath mfg. home. Owners have also added a built in FP and a large game room. Home has custom stone skirting and a custom stone patio next to 2 large live oaks that shade the house and patio. For an added convenience there is a 28' x 40' carport next to home. Home has co-op water and propane.
Property owner owns 50% of all minerals and will convey all owned minerals. There is no production on ranch.
